I managed to find this streaming on Amazon Prime. I fell in love with Leslie Caron after seeing her in "An American in Paris" made in 1951 and then "Lili", an even better role, made in 1953. In this filmed series of interviews she talks about her early days, her Hollywood contract days, her return to France to build her career there, then her decision to move to England where her second husband is from, and where her son now works in TV and movie production.

This was apparently filmed in 2015 and/or 2016, when she would have been in her mid-80s, still vibrant, intelligent, and attractive for a woman her age. Now, in 2023, she will be in her 90s and, I presume, still going strong.

This is a nice presentation, even for those who might not be a big Leslie Caron fan. It is very interesting to see how this small, shy dancer from a small town in France quite by accident became an international star after she was noticed by Gene Kelly.
